Old camera LEICA – does it have any value?

My father left me a Leica camera when he died.
It must be at least 40 years old.
I don’t know what to do with it – I’m no photographer!
I would like to sell it – but I have no idea about how much it is worth or where I can offer it for sale.
Can anybody give me a suggestion?
Thank you!

PS: Leica – D.R.P. – Ernst Leitz Wetzlar – Germany

I suggest keeping the camera. After all, it belonged to your dad so in my opinion the sentimental value alone makes it worth keeping. Maybe you can find some pictures he took with it and display them along with the camera and maybe a couple of pictures of him.

Any money you get from selling it will quickly be gone but your children and grandchildren will treasure the camera owned by their ancestor.

Note that you’ll need pictures of the camera and a better description than what you’ve given here. Look for the model number – M3, M4, etc.. Check the site referenced and look at the Leicas they have for sale to get a better idea of how to identify yours.

I still suggest keeping it for the sentimental value.
